What are the Variable Factors Affecting the Cost of Mold Removal?

Mold Removal Cost |Mold formation can occur at any place in your home or anyplace there are mold spores and moisture. The cause, size, location and the damage level of a mold formation will vary. Because of these factors, the mold removal cost also varies.

You can clean the small size mold infestations at your home, but to be safe,  the large infestations require professional guidance at the least, or professional mold removal and remediation by a licensed contractor which obviously has an associated mold removal cost.

The mold removal and remediation service cost depends primarily on the 4 factors listed below.

4 Mold Removal Cost Factors:

  1. Size of the Mold Infection:

    The larger the mold infected area, the more labor therefore the higher is the cost for its removal and cleaning. In small areas like crawl spaces, mold removal can cost as little as $500. Mold removal from an entire attic, then it will cost around $3,000.00 and up depending on the square footage.

  2. Where the Mold Infection is Located

    Indoor vs Outdoor mold removal. If the mold is growing near a Heating & Ventilation, Air-Conditioning – HVAC – system, then these devices require special cleaning. The cost to remove mold from HVAC systems can be between $3000 – $5000 or more. While the cost to clean the fabrics of carpet and remove mold can be around $2000.   3. What’s Causing the Mold Growth?

    The cause of mold can also affect the cost factor. There has to be moisture that’s causing the mold growth. If there’s a flood or a pipe leaking behind a wall, a septic tank failure or something as simple as a dripping faucet behind a washer, then the mold caused in such varied situations need an expert testing, and cleaning who can also provide a way to REMEDY/Re-mediate the moisture problem causing the mold growth.   4. Damage due to Mold Growth

    Repairing the  damage caused by the mold is another factor that can add to your project’s cost. The leakage pipe can also form mold inside it. This can lead to damage of other inner areas also. Any damage cleaned along with the affected area can increase the mold removal cost.

    When all is said and done; mold removal costs can vary from $500 to $4000+ based on the various factors listed above.
